Long-term events following atrial fibrillation rate control or transcatheter ablation

Abstract

Considering this multicenter design study, AVK continuation following AFTCA, especially within patients with low-to-intermediate thromboembolic risk, confers a hemorrhagic risk greater to the thromboembolic protective effect. All thromboembolic events following AFTCA occur within patients experiencing atrial fibrillation relapses; therefore, in patients with high thromboembolic risk routine rhythm monitoring is essential after AVK discontinuation.
